Subject: DR Drill — Brightfen Clinic Reminder Job

Hello,

As part of Thursday's disaster-recovery drill, we will deliberately halt the Brightfen appointment-reminder job and restore it from the warm standby in our Calloway region. Please verify that restoration requires dual approval and that audit logging stays intact throughout. The standby vault unlocks with the drill recovery passphrase, provided below for your review.

unlock words, bawef-kahap: sorax-sorir-quenys-aldok

Handover: DocLintra is stable but the rule-pack sync job failed twice this week. If it fails again, restart the parser pod and re-run the sync manually. Ignore the markdown-table warnings; Priya's fix lands Monday. The staging instance at Veltran's cluster is fine to break. One more thing: the admin vault for DocLintra got re-keyed Thursday, so the old phrase is dead. Use the recovery passphrase below to unlock it.

strongbox words: druvan-lamys-eliius-jorax-istox-soreth-ulays-gilix-ralix-oliiel-norwyn-casvan-praius

Subject: Handover — token refresh fix

Team,

Picking up from last cycle: the Vexhall session-token refresh bug (tokens expiring mid-rotation) is patched in build 2.9.4. Fix is in the refresh scheduler, not the store. Hotfix branch is merged; do not cherry-pick older patches. Deploy via the standard Ostrin pipeline only. Builds must be signed before rollout; use the key below.

rollout seal: bky3_4aa

**Handover: Fixturly test-data factory**

Passing this to you before review. Fixturly generates seeded test entities for the billing and catalog suites. I refactored the seeding strategy so factories pull defaults from a shared config instead of hardcoded constants — that's most of the diff. Watch for the trait-merging logic in builder.py; ordering matters and I left a comment explaining why. Tests pass locally and in CI. The reviewer should sanity-check the defaults against what CI actually injects, shown below.

settings of fahof-kahog:
[silmir]
team = briath
access_code = ac_d0ec06
owner = tamix.sorion
host = silmir.merlaqcloud.example
port = 5672
peer = fraeth.qirvanforge.corp
salt = 30070d31
pin = 9811